The IGS was extremely successful in organizing the resources of the international GPS community in the development of GPS science and applications. The pooling of resources led to a highly efficient and rapid development of the IGS global network, the development of support centers for analysis and data archiving, and the rapid advancement of GPS technique for science and applications. This was achieved because of the open nature of collaboration while maintaining friendly and supportive competition among the participants in the IGS. The establishment of a space network of orbiting GPS receivers could be developed as an extension of the ground network while utilizing many of the resources which the IGS currently has in place. Therefore with a Call for Participation, detailed in the attachment to this letter, the IGS solicits support in the establishment of an enhanced subset of IGS infrastructure targeted at supporting Low Earth Orbiting missions. It is clear that the IGS ground network will be a cost effective element to most applications of space-based GPS measurements. Recommendations to this effect were made by the IGS LEO Working Group, chaired by Mike Watkins in 1998. Furthermore, several participants in the IGS are also key players in the development of spacebased GPS applications. The IGS has a ?de facto? role in the development and applications for orbiting GPS receivers and the stage is set for the IGS to now play a significant role in the development of spacebased GPS receiver applications. With the development of a significant role in the arena of orbiting space receivers, the IGS will serve the broader geoscience community as well as potentially provide services for commercial interests. The operation of a space network of GPS receivers in service to the broader geoscience community will place special requirements upon the acquisition and distribution of data from the ground network, new requirements on the analysis centers, expanded capacity for the archiving centers, or creation of new ones, and a broader representation of scientific disciplines and agencies on the IGS governing board. Therefore, the IGS will need to develop and extend its current organization in the near future. It is for these purposes that the IGS is soliciting this Call for Participation. This support is for precise orbit determination (POD) of LEO satellites and high rate (~1Hz) GPS ground tracking data to support LEO space-based GPS applications. GPS data from these LEO platforms will be used for IGS POD solutions of the LEO and of the GPS constellation as well. Additional space applications plan to use onboard GPS receivers coupled with the high rate ground data to produce temperature and water vapor profiles in the neutral atmosphere and ionosphere imaging products. The POD will be assessed for potential improvement to overall IGS analyses. PARTICIPATION IS REQUESTED IN THE FOLLOWING CATEGORIES ? LEO Recommendations ~~~~~~~~~~~~~~~~~~~ In March, 1999 an IGS/GFZ/JPL workshop was conducted in Potsdam, Germany to explore the relationship between the IGS and an array of LEO missions planned for the next decade. A summary session of the workshop resulted in the proposal of four recommendations made by the LEO Working Group (WG). These recommendations are: R1: The standards for ground stations in the LEO subnetwork be codified and distributed. R2: The IGS Analysis Centers should develop a new rapid analysis product (orbit, clock, EOP, and predictions) with a latency of less than 3 hours. This would be demonstrated through voluntary participation in a pilot project initiated in late 1999. R3: A new efficient format should be developed for the 1 Hz ground data. R4: A Pilot Project for the use of flight data for POD purposes (including effect on the GPS AC products) should begin as soon as possible. The WG further recommends that for the duration of the Pilot Project, the 1 Hz ground data be handled by the network operators and data centers in the new format (as yet not defined) described in R3. The Call for Participation will also request additional LEO ground sites following the standards of R1. These recommendations were accepted by the IGS Governing Board at its 11th meeting in La Jolla, in June 1999. Call for High Performance IGS Subnetwork 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 A subset of uniformly distributed stations within the IGS ground network capable of high data rate (up to 1 Hz sampling) operations and near real-time data availability is required. These stations are expected to operate according to standards and interfaces established by the IGS in concert with LEO mission operation requirements. These stations should also be referenced to hydrogen maser clocks wherever feasible. The data from this subnet needs to be made available to the data centers and hence analysis centers on a subdaily schedule. This places requirements of very high reliability upon the operation of the subnet, which probably is best achieved through redundancy either at the subnet sites themselves or through a doubling of the size of the subnetwork. The ground communication links to support these data acquisition requirements will need to be evaluated and upgraded in certain locations. Currently, there are two groups within the IGS who are closely linked to upcoming missions CHAMP, SAC-C, GRACE, the GeoForschungsZentrum Potsdam and Jet Propulsion Laboratory. With respect to ground support, a set of stations has been jointly identified (and in parts newly established) for CHAMP mission support, as shown in the attached map. It is expected that these stations and augmentations by other agencies would constitute the initial high-rate IGS ground subnetwork. It is important to note that the IGS must be prudent in the operation of high-rate stations. The proposed data rate of 1 Hz is a factor of 30 over current station data files; however, special formats and compression should reduce this to a factor of ~17. This is still a significant amount of data for transfer and for data centers and analysis centers to manage. In this regard, proposed high rate stations will be evaluated based mostly on location, performance and redundancy. Note that the 1 Hz rate requirement is to be evaluated by the LEO Working Group. Also, the eventual elimination of Selective Availability (SA) on the GPS satellites should greatly relax the requirements for the high-rate ground network. Data Formats ~~~~~~~~~~~~ The standards and data formats for the high rate ground data are yet to be explicitly defined within the IGS. The CHAMP mission team is currently implementing a form of compressed Turbo-binary developed by GFZ. This takes advantage of the data stream from the Allen Osborne TurboRogue or ACT receivers and compresses the large data quantities for more efficient data transfer. JPL has developed a method of emulating the Turbo-binary compressed formats for the Ashtechs in the CHAMP mission network. The IGS Network Coordinator and Central Bureau will be involved in reviewing various high rate data formats employed in both global and regional arrays with the help of a subcommittee. A resulting recommendation for the adoption of a format extensible to all receivers, and hopefully all missions, will be forthcoming at the IGS Network Workshop in Norway, July 2000, or shortly thereafter. A preliminary standard or tools will be available by March for those organizations interested in contributing ground data to the CHAMP and SAC-C missions. The format for the GPS space receiver data will be documented and made available to the IGS through the CHAMP and SAC-C mission representatives in the LEO Working Group.
